[發明專利]一種串行通訊方法無效
| 申請號: | 201110156633.8 | 申請日: | 2011-06-10 |
| 公開(公告)號: | CN102279834A | 公開(公告)日: | 2011-12-14 |
| 發明(設計)人: | 吳明星;何蘭;陳景之 | 申請(專利權)人: | 深圳市駿普科技開發有限公司 |
| 主分類號: | G06F13/42 | 分類號: | G06F13/42 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 518100 廣東省深圳市*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 串行 通訊 方法 | ||
技術領域:
本發明涉及一種串行通訊方法,適用于通訊設備之間的數據交換,尤其適合用于通訊頻率不穩定的通訊設備之間的數據交換。
背景技術:
隨著技術的發展和人民生活水平的提高,數據通訊存在于日常生活中的各個環節,但通常的串行通訊對于系統時鐘精度要求較高,一旦通訊雙方的通訊頻率偏差,將導致無法通訊,目前主流的單片機均帶有內置的RC振蕩器,由于RC振蕩器本身的原因,存在精度不高、穩定性差的問題,為實現穩定的時鐘,各設備通常需要增加外部振蕩器,而不能采用單片機的內置RC振蕩器作為系統時鐘源,這樣將增加設備成本,帶來新的故障點,同時增加外部振蕩器部件,將增大電子線路板的尺寸,但某些設備,如智能發訊水表,供線路板安裝的位置很小,很難將外部振蕩器部件安裝入計量表具內;而且通常的通訊雙方至少需要兩條通訊線連接,也給資源少的設備帶來設計難度,這樣不光成本增加,而且裝配難度、設計難度大,將抑制該類產品的推廣與使用。
發明內容:
本發明的設計目的:提供一種能在通訊雙方通訊頻率偏差大的情況下,僅依賴一條通訊線,進行可靠的數據通訊的方法,具有通訊速度高,容錯能力強,實現簡單,成本低的特點。
本發明所提供的一種串行通訊方法,包括一組通訊設備,通訊設備通過一條信號線連接,本發明為實現上述目的,采用如下方案:
串行通訊設備之間的數據交換,可理解為一組高電平、低電平電信號的比特流在設備間傳輸,在一次通訊過程中,將一組通訊設備中的通訊發起方稱為主叫方,另外的稱為被叫方,需要進行數據通訊時,主叫方將連接線的端口設置為輸出,被叫方的連接線的端口設置為高阻輸入,為準確區分傳輸的高、低電信號,本發明將電信號的傳輸依照:通訊設備之間的數據傳輸時,將高、低電平中的一種作為同步信號,另一種作為數據信號,在每個同步信號脈沖后面跟隨一比特數據信號脈沖,傳輸的實際邏輯值由數據信號脈沖寬度的不同而識別,具體的通訊方法為:先傳輸一個定長為Tsy的低電平同步信號,在低電平同步信號后跟隨發送實際傳輸數據內容的,寬度為TH高電平信號,根據實際傳輸邏輯的高、低電信號的內容決定發送的高電平信號的寬度,預先約定傳輸邏輯為低電平信號時,TH的寬度為Tsy寬度的一固定比例值,定義為THL;傳輸邏輯為高電平信號時,TH的寬度為Tsy寬度的另一固定比例值,定義為THH,THL與THH的寬度差值足夠明顯,接收設備通過對接收到的高、低電平電信號長度分析,解析出傳輸的數據位邏輯,從而實現數據通訊。
為實現本發明的內容,參與通訊的接收、發送設備也可遵循如下協議:先傳輸一個定長為Tsy的低電平同步信號,在低電平同步信號后跟隨發送實際傳輸數據內容的,寬度為TH高電平信號,根據實際傳輸邏輯的高、低電信號的內容決定發送的高電平信號的寬度,對應數據信號的“0”邏輯的高電平寬度范圍為:THL:{TL1,TL2},對應數據信號的“1”邏輯的高電平寬度范圍為:THH:{TH1,TH2},THL與THH取值范圍不重疊,同步信號的低脈中寬度為Tsy,對Tsy長度不限定,接收設備通過對接收到的高電平電信號長度分析,解析出傳輸的數據位邏輯,從而實現數據通訊。
本發明為實現了在一條通訊線上實現通訊設備雙方的雙向通訊,當需要做雙向通訊時,單向通訊完成后,通過將接收方與發送方互換,實現主從式雙向通訊,兼容主從式單向通訊方式,數據傳輸以比特為單位,串行傳輸數據。
本發明為實現了在一條通訊線上實現點對點,或點對多點之間的通訊,采用通訊設備在一定的時間內,整個通訊網絡僅有唯一的一個設備處于發送狀態,其他設備均處于接收狀態的方式,在點對多點之間的通訊時,通過主叫方發送附加有指定被叫應答的信息數據,來確定多個被叫方中唯一的一個設備回答,來完成通訊。
本發明的優點:
1、通過軟件功能,不需要另外增加產品的成本,單線串行雙向通訊,而且實現方式簡單,可靠。
2、采用脈沖寬度的比較測量方法實現串行通訊,不要求限制通訊雙方的頻率偏差量,能適合各種惡劣環境。
3、只需要一條通訊線完成通訊網絡間設備通訊,使用方便。
附圖說明:
圖1:本發明實施例通訊電信號示意圖。
具體實施方式:
本發明通過非限制性地提供一個具體實施例,說明本發明的實施方案: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于深圳市駿普科技開發有限公司,未經深圳市駿普科技開發有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201110156633.8/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種可以上下移動的板塊型黑板
- 下一篇:一種多功能筆





